Why use an order form

Turn a busy phone call into a readable kitchen ticket.

A structured cafe order form captures each item, modifier, quantity, and fulfillment detail together, reducing the back-and-forth that slows down the counter during a rush.

Modifiers stay with the item

Use conditional questions for drink size, milk, shots, bread, sides, and add-ons so each choice is readable.

Pickup and delivery branch cleanly

Pickup customers choose a slot; delivery customers see address, access, and window questions.

Every submission has an order recap

Contact, menu selections, quantities, fulfillment, and notes arrive in one reviewable submission.

Form vs phone vs message

Choose an ordering method that keeps details together.

Phone calls and direct messages can work for a tiny menu, but structured forms are easier to review when every drink and meal has choices attached.

Approach
What happens
Best fit
ApproachPhone call
What happensA staff member writes the order while answering questions and serving the counter.
Best fitLow-volume special requests when conversation matters.
ApproachDirect message or email
What happensThe customer types details in their own format, so quantities and modifiers may require follow-up.
Best fitInformal inquiries or orders that are not time-sensitive.
Approach
Generated online form
What happensThe same menu path collects item choices, modifiers, contact information, and fulfillment details every time.
Best fitRepeatable pickup, delivery, preorder, and group-order intake.

Field guide

What a useful cafe order form should include.

Build around the decisions customers make and the details staff need to prepare, label, and hand off each order.

Customer details

Give every order a reachable owner.

Collect a name and contact method. For groups, ask for the company, organizer, and recipient names when labels matter.

  • Customer or organizer name.
  • Phone and email.
  • Company, headcount, and group labels.

Menu and quantities

Mirror the menu customers recognize.

Organize items in familiar menu groups. Pair every choice with a quantity control instead of an order paragraph.

  • Items grouped by menu section.
  • Quantity for each item.
  • Availability and preorder cutoffs.

Modifiers

Ask follow-up questions at the right moment.

Conditional questions collect preparation details only when relevant. A latte can reveal size, temperature, milk, syrup, and extra shots.

  • Size, temperature, milk, and sweetener.
  • Bread, side, dressing, and preparation.
  • Add-ons listed beside the item.

Fulfillment

Separate pickup from delivery requirements.

Ask how the order will be received, then show relevant fields. Offer available windows as choices rather than free text.

  • Pickup location and available slot.
  • Delivery address, access notes, and window.
  • Lead time and service area.

Dietary and item notes

Keep exceptions visible without relying on them for the menu.

Provide structured modifiers and a notes field. Invite allergy or dietary information without implying that a note confirms suitability.

  • Allergy or dietary field.
  • Item or order instructions.
  • Substitution preference.

Review and routing

Make the handoff readable for the team.

Finish with an order review. Route submissions where staff monitor them and use tags that match the cafe's process.

  • Review before submission.
  • Confirmation with next steps.
  • Fulfillment and review tags.

What is a cafe order form?

It collects food, drinks, quantities, modifiers, fulfillment, and contact details in a structured order.

What fields should a cafe order form include?

Include contact, items, quantities, modifiers, dietary notes, instructions, and pickup or delivery details. Groups may need company, headcount, named meals, and an organizer.

Can one form handle both pickup and delivery?

Yes. Ask for fulfillment first. Pickup needs a location and slot; delivery needs an address, access notes, contact, and window.

How should I collect drink and food modifiers?

Show structured questions after item selection. Drinks may need size, temperature, milk, syrup, and shots; food may need bread, side, dressing, add-ons, or preparation. Keep a notes field for exceptions.

Can I use the form for office or group orders?

Yes. Add organizer, company, headcount, and fulfillment details. Capture each person's name, meal, drink, modifiers, and dietary notes plus quantities for shared pastry boxes, coffee carriers, or platters.

How do I handle allergies and dietary requests?

Add a visible allergy and dietary field and explain how special requests are reviewed. A submitted note does not confirm suitability; contact the customer when clarification is needed.
